Location: Hybrid - 2 days per week in our Ballymena HQ, Co Antrim.  

Contract type: Permanent
Flexibility to accommodate occasional travel and working US hours may be required.  


 

We’re seeking a proactive and solutions-driven SaaS Business Analyst to join our Onboarding team. Reporting into the Onboarding Manager, you’ll be pivotal in bridging the gap between client needs and technical delivery. You will optimise onboarding workflows, refine product handovers, and drive process improvements that enhance customer experience and operational efficiency.

 

This role involves close collaboration with clients, internal stakeholders, and technical teams to translate complex requirements into actionable solutions that deliver measurable value.

 

If you thrive at the intersection of data, process, and people—and enjoy turning complexity into clarity—this is your opportunity to make a tangible impact on customer success and product delivery.


 

What you will do : 

 

Requirements Gathering & Analysis

  • Collaborate with stakeholders to elicit, document, and prioritise business requirements using MoSCoW, SIPOC, SWOT, and other frameworks.
  • Translate client needs into clear functional specifications for development and implementation teams.
  • Identify potential risks or gaps in onboarding and delivery processes, and work with teams to mitigate.
  • Ensure compliance with internal standards and contractual obligations.

Process Optimisation

  • Map and improve SaaS onboarding and implementation workflows, identifying bottlenecks and opportunities for automation.
  • Design and maintain scalable handover protocols between Product and Implementation teams.
  • Collaborate with Customer Success to ensure seamless transition from onboarding to steady-state support.
     

Stakeholder Engagement

  • Facilitate workshops, discovery sessions, and feedback loops with cross-functional teams.
  • Act as a trusted advisor to internal teams and clients, ensuring alignment between business goals and technical execution.
  • Partner with Product Management to feedback recurring client needs into the product roadmap.

Documentation & Communication

  • Create and maintain high-quality documentation including business cases, user stories, process maps, and SOPs.
  • Use documentation to keep internal and customer teams aligned and informed.
    Communicate effectively to both technical and non-technical audiences.
     

What we are looking for : 
 

  • 3+ years proven experience as a Business Analyst in a SaaS or tech environment .
  • Strong grasp of business analysis frameworks and tools (e.g., MoSCoW, SIPOC, SWOT).
  • Familiarity with SaaS delivery models, onboarding processes, and/or client lifecycle management.
  • Experience of stakeholder management/workshop facilitation
  • Experience in change management - process improvement 
  • Experience with project management or product tools (e.g., Jira, Confluence, Asana)

 

Desirable Experience - Its not a deal breaker, but ideally you will have: 

  • Six Sigma Black Belt Certification or equivalent experience in structured process improvement methodologies
